<h3 id="viewing-the-query-plan">Viewing the Query Plan</h3>
-<p>Because Drill applies Parquet filter pushdown during the query planning
phase, you can view the query execution plan to see if Drill pushes down the
filter when a query on a Parquet file contains a filter expression.</p>
+<p>Because Drill applies Parquet filter pushdown during the query planning
phase, you can view the query execution plan to see if Drill pushes down the
filter when a query on a Parquet file contains a filter expression. You can run
the <a href="/docs/explain-commands/">EXPLAIN PLAN command</a> to see the
execution plan for the query, as shown in the following example.</p>

+<p><strong>Example</strong>
+Starting in Drill 1.14, Drill supports the planner rule,
JoinPushTransitivePredicatesRule, which enables Drill to infer filter
conditions for join queries and push the filter conditions down to the data
source. </p>
+
+<p>This example shows a query plan where the JoinPushTransitivePredicatesRule
is used to push the filter down to each table referenced in the following
query: </p>
+<div class="highlight"><pre><code class="language-text" data-lang="text">
SELECT * FROM dfs.`/tmp/first` t1 JOIN dfs.`/tmp/second` t2 ON t1.`month` =
t2.`month` WHERE t2.`month` = 4
+</code></pre></div>
+<p>This query performs a join on two tables partitioned by the “month” column.
The “first” table has 16 Parquet files, and the “second” table has 7. Issuing
the <code>EXPLAIN PLAN FOR</code> command, you can see that the query planner
applies the filter to both tables, significantly reducing the number of files
read by the Scan operator in each table. </p>

+<p><strong>Note:</strong> Drill cannot infer filter conditions for join
queries that have: </p>
+
+<ul>
+<li>a dynamic star in the sub-query or queries that include the WITH
statement.<br></li>
+<li>several filter predicates with the OR logical operator.<br></li>
+<li>more than one EXISTS operator (instead of JOIN operators).<br></li>
+<li>INNER JOIN and local filtering with a several conditions.
|<br></li>
+</ul>
